What are Scheduled Actions?

Scheduled actions enable users to set specific times or dates for notifications, reminders, or tasks to be performed within the Gemini app. This feature is designed to help users streamline their daily routines, stay organized, and manage their time more efficiently.

With scheduled actions, users can:

  • Set reminders for upcoming events or appointments
  • Receive personalized updates on search results or news articles at specific times of the day
  • Automate tasks such as sending messages or making phone calls
  • Create custom schedules for specific types of notifications
